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

LÖVE

  • LOVE is a 2D-only framework, with no 3D pipeline
  • Games must be written in Lua, with no other supported scripting language
  • Supported platforms are limited to Windows Vista and later, macOS 10.11 and later, Linux, Android and iOS
  • The iOS build is distributed as source and libraries rather than a ready installer
  • There is no commercial support offering; help is through community forums, Discord and a subreddit

RPG Maker MV

  • The free version is a 30 day trial only
  • The licence restricts bundled company materials to games created with the software and prohibits distributing them independently or combined with other programs
  • Distributed games must indicate in attached documentation that they were created using the software and carry the Gotcha Gotcha Games statement of rights
  • Extracting or modifying the bundled programs or assets out of a released game is prohibited
  • Installing and using the software on three or more user devices is prohibited

RPG Maker MV: What does an RPG Maker MV purchase include?

Your RPG Maker MV purchase includes the stand-alone version for Windows, a complimentary Steam key for Windows/Mac/Linux, and free bonus materials.
